Hoscar Station
Hoscar Moss Road, Hoscar, Lancashire L40 4BL - England, UK

This station stands between two level crossings in Hoscar Moss Lane. The facility is the primary transport interchange for several Lancashire villages including Hoscar, Ring O’Bell’s and Lathorm in the beautiful rural countryside. Services operate to the station...
